Skip to content

Commit

Permalink
work for the #7024 (#7027)
Browse files Browse the repository at this point in the history
  • Loading branch information
dmitry-kurmanov committed Sep 27, 2023
1 parent b8b72a1 commit db53613
Show file tree
Hide file tree
Showing 6 changed files with 13 additions and 10 deletions.
3 changes: 3 additions & 0 deletions src/question_html.ts
Original file line number Diff line number Diff line change
Expand Up @@ -49,6 +49,9 @@ export class QuestionHtmlModel extends QuestionNonValue {
private processHtml(html: string): string {
return this.survey ? this.survey.processHtml(html, "html-question") : this.html;
}
public get isNewA11yStructure(): boolean {
return true;
}
}
Serializer.addClass(
"html",
Expand Down
4 changes: 2 additions & 2 deletions tests/markup/snapshots/page-swnl-v2.snap.html
Original file line number Diff line number Diff line change
@@ -1,12 +1,12 @@
<div style="flex:1 1 50%; max-width:100%; min-width:300px;">
<div aria-invalid="false" aria-required="false" class="sd-question sd-question--html sd-row__question" data-name="question0" id="testid0" role="textbox">
<div class="sd-question sd-question--html sd-row__question" data-name="question0" id="testid0">
<div class="sd-question__content" role="presentation">
<div class="sd-html">HTML1</div>
</div>
</div>
</div>
<div style="flex:1 1 50%; max-width:100%; min-width:300px;">
<div aria-invalid="false" aria-required="false" class="sd-question sd-question--html sd-row__question" data-name="question1" id="testid1" role="textbox">
<div class="sd-question sd-question--html sd-row__question" data-name="question1" id="testid1">
<div class="sd-question__content" role="presentation">
<div class="sd-html">HTML2</div>
</div>
Expand Down
4 changes: 2 additions & 2 deletions tests/markup/snapshots/panel-page-swnl-v2.snap.html
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
<div style="flex:1 1 50%; max-width:100%; min-width:300px;">
<div aria-invalid="false" aria-required="false" class="sd-question sd-question--html sd-row__question" data-name="question0" id="testid0" role="textbox">
<div class="sd-question sd-question--html sd-row__question" data-name="question0" id="testid0">
<div class="sd-question__content" role="presentation">
<div class="sd-html">HTML1</div>
</div>
Expand All @@ -10,7 +10,7 @@
<div class="sd-panel__content" id="testidp0_content">
<div class="sd-clearfix sd-row">
<div style="flex:1 1 100%; max-width:100%; min-width:300px;">
<div aria-invalid="false" aria-required="false" class="sd-element--nested sd-question sd-question--html sd-row__question" data-name="question1" id="testid1" role="textbox">
<div class="sd-element--nested sd-question sd-question--html sd-row__question" data-name="question1" id="testid1">
<div class="sd-question__content" role="presentation">
<div class="sd-html">HTML2</div>
</div>
Expand Down
4 changes: 2 additions & 2 deletions tests/markup/snapshots/panel-swnl-v2.snap.html
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<div class="sd-clearfix sd-row">
<div style="flex: 1 1 100%; max-width: 100%; min-width: 300px;">
<div aria-invalid="false" aria-required="false" class="sd-element--nested sd-question sd-question--html sd-row__question" data-name="question1" id="testid1" role="textbox">
<div style="flex:1 1 100%; max-width:100%; min-width:300px;">
<div class="sd-element--nested sd-question sd-question--html sd-row__question" data-name="question1" id="testid1">
<div class="sd-question__content" role="presentation">
<div class="sd-html">HTML2</div>
</div>
Expand Down
4 changes: 2 additions & 2 deletions tests/markup/snapshots/panel.snap.html
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<div class="sv_row">
<div style="flex: 1 1 100%; max-width: 100%; min-width: 300px;">
<div aria-invalid="false" aria-required="false" class="sv_q sv_qstn" data-name="question1" id="testid0" role="textbox">
<div style="flex:1 1 100%; max-width:100%; min-width:300px;">
<div class="sv_q sv_qstn" data-name="question1" id="testid0">
<div role="presentation">
<div>HTML content here</div>
</div>
Expand Down
4 changes: 2 additions & 2 deletions tests/markup/snapshots/survey-navigation.snap.html
Original file line number Diff line number Diff line change
Expand Up @@ -5,8 +5,8 @@
<div class="sv_body sv_body--static sv-components-column sv-components-column--expandable" id="testidpage0">
<div class="sv_p_root">
<div class="sv_row">
<div style="flex: 1 1 100%; max-width: 100%; min-width: 300px;">
<div aria-invalid="false" aria-required="false" class="sv_q sv_qstn" data-name="q1" id="testid0" role="textbox">
<div style="flex:1 1 100%; max-width:100%; min-width:300px;">
<div class="sv_q sv_qstn" data-name="q1" id="testid0">
<div role="presentation">
<div>
<div>
Expand Down

0 comments on commit db53613

Please sign in to comment.